Course Content

• Cybersecurity Fundamentals for Seniors: Introduction to threats, vulnerabilities, and best practices.
• Phishing & Social Engineering Awareness for Seniors: Recognizing and avoiding scams.
• Password Management & Security for Seniors: Creating strong passwords and using password managers.
• Safe Internet Browsing for Seniors: Protecting against malware and online fraud.
• Mobile Device Security for Seniors: Securing smartphones and tablets.
• Data Privacy & Protection for Seniors: Understanding data breaches and protecting personal information.
• Online Shopping & Banking Security for Seniors: Avoiding scams and securing financial transactions.
• Social Media Security for Seniors: Protecting privacy and reputation on social networks.
• Home Network Security for Seniors: Securing Wi-Fi routers and protecting connected devices.
